Tres Barbas by Red Clay Brewing Co. is a Mexican Lager and was judged as an International Pale Lager (BJCP sub-style 2A). It poured clear and light golden into the glass, forming a thin white head with modest retention. Its light aroma had a predominantly grainy/malty character with late light hop bitterness, consistent with style. The flavor profile resembled the aroma, simple but refreshingly malt-forward with some corn notes late and hops to bitter only. Overall this beer is more versatile than exceptional, with high drinkability for a range of beer drinkers especially in the warmer months. It is crisp, clean and pleasantly refreshing, and would pair well with a wide variety of foods.
